  Subject: Wilson, Kansas

Submitted by MaddJack (ip 63.170.33.27)

Date Fished: 4/27/2003
Water Temperature: 55
Water Clarity: 0

This week the stripers have hit real good at times with numbers of fish in the 5 to 7 lb. range. We also caught a 21 lb. striper on April 25 pulling live shad on a planer board in 2 feet of water. This fish hit 4 or 5 times before taking the bait which in that shallow of water was a great show. Stripers are still being taken lake wide by the bank fisherman with stripers in the 10 lb. range being quite common. With the water temp. warming and hopefully the weather settling down a little the fish should really break loose soon. Good Luck
